Explore the Historic Charm of Edinburgh, Scotland

Nestled amidst rolling hills and stunning architecture, Edinburgh, Scotland, invites you to embark on a captivating journey through centuries of history and culture. Known for its enchanting castle, vibrant nightlife, and world-class museums, Edinburgh is a city that seamlessly blends tradition and modernity.

Castle Hill

Perched majestically atop Castle Rock, Edinburgh Castle dominates the city skyline and offers breathtaking panoramic views. This ancient fortress has witnessed countless battles and served as a royal residence, prison, and military garrison. Take a guided tour to explore its medieval chambers, dungeons, and hidden gems, and uncover the fascinating tales of Scottish history.

Royal Mile

Connecting the castle to the Palace of Holyroodhouse, the Royal Mile is Edinburgh's vibrant heart. This bustling thoroughfare is lined with historic buildings, cobblestone streets, and countless shops, restaurants, and pubs. Soak up the lively atmosphere as you wander along, admiring the city's unique character and charm.

Palace of Holyroodhouse

The official residence of the British monarch in Scotland, the Palace of Holyroodhouse is a testament to Renaissance architecture. National Museum of Scotland

Housing an extraordinary collection of artifacts and exhibits, the National Museum of Scotland is a must-visit for history and culture enthusiasts. From dinosaurs to ancient Egyptian treasures, science to natural history, there's something for everyone to discover. Dive into the fascinating stories of Scotland and the world beyond.

Princes Street Gardens

Create a tranquil oasis amidst the city's hustle and bustle in Princes Street Gardens. This sprawling green space offers stunning views of Edinburgh Castle and the Old Town. Enjoy a picnic, stroll along the paths, or catch a live music performance at the Ross Bandstand.

Edinburgh Fringe Festival

Every August, Edinburgh transforms into a global hub for the arts during the world-renowned Fringe Festival. Experience an extraordinary explosion of theater, comedy, dance, music, and more. From intimate street performances to grand-scale productions, there's endless entertainment to feast upon.

Getting There

Edinburgh is easily accessible by air, land, and sea. It's served by Edinburgh Airport, which connects to major cities around the world. Train services operate from London King's Cross and other major UK cities. Ferry services also provide connections from various coastal towns.

Accommodation

Edinburgh offers a wide range of accommodation options, from budget hostels to luxurious hotels. Consider staying in the Old Town for a charming and immersive experience, or choose a hotel near the city center for convenience and accessibility.
